
Racine – William Thomas Pollock, 61, passed away at his residence on Monday, October 31, 2011. He was born in Harrisonville, MO, on December 9, 1949, son of the late William D. Pollock and Norma Dean (nee: Crick) Pollock. He was united in marriage to Debra L. Shaffer on April 7, 1973 in Griffith, IN.
Bill graduated from Griffith High School in Griffith, IN, in 1968. He faithfully served his country with the United States Navy in Vietnam. Bill was a member of the American Legion while living in Highland, IN. Bill was a long time employee of Praxair, as a cryogenics technician, and more recently with First Call Heating & Cooling in Racine. He was a history buff, loved to talk politics, and was an avid collector of firearms. Bill was a supporter of the IMUS Ranch in Ribera, New Mexico for children with cancer. Bill was a very giving & generous man, often helping others, even strangers. He loved the ocean and wildlife of all kinds. Bill was, above all, a fun and loving man who enjoyed nothing more than spending time with his wife, children and grandchildren. He was in no truer sense of the word, a family man, and looked forward to vacationing with his children and grandchildren in their favorite house in Panama City Beach, FL. In accordance with his wishes, Bills ashes will be spread in the ocean near his favorite family vacation destination. Bill was a treasured part of his family’s lives and will be forever deeply missed, leaving a hole in the hearts of the ones who loved him.
